decent interval
时间: 2025-05-10 04:40:54
英 [ˈdiːs(ə)nt ˈɪntəv(ə)l]
美 [ˈdis(ə)nt ˈɪn(t)ərvəl]

得体的间距

双语例句
  • But, after a decent interval, trade relations began to return to normal.

    但是在一段适当的间断之后,贸易关系开始恢复正常。

    《柯林斯英汉双解大词典》
  • She ought to have waited for a decent interval before getting married again.

    她再次嫁人也应该适当等上一段时间。

    《牛津词典》
